## Sweeper defaults changed (for Tuesday sync)

Heads up: the Tidewrack retention sweeper now defaults to a 90-day window instead of 180, and dry-run mode is off by default in staging. Yes, that bit us once already — hence the change. Purge batches are smaller too. The new default values are listed below.

config for bahop-baduf:
[kasion]
team = lamath
access_code = ac_d807e5
host = kasion.paliqcloud.corp
port = 4000
owner = julix.tamvan
peer = frair.qorvelsoft.local

Heads up: if the Lintrock baseline file in the Quarrow repo drifts from main, CI fails with a "stale baseline" error even when the code is fine. Quick fix is to regenerate the baseline on a clean checkout and re-push. If a customer build is blocked, confirm the failing run matches the token below before escalating.

build token for yadug-yagag: htk21_c863c33eb8b82c0c9c152

## Tracing + Signed Artifacts

Quick note for reviewers: every Bramblewick service stamps a trace ID on outbound calls, and the tracing sidecar bundle itself is a signed artifact. If spans go missing between Mistral-Gate and the ledger service, check that the sidecar version matches what's pinned in the manifest. All sidecar builds are verified against the public key below.

signing key of bajop-hahag = bky13_yLSJStjSXhzxg

- [ ] Key ceremony step 7: Re-seal the audit-log viewer signing key. After both custodians for the Harrowfen viewer have verified the checksum of the newly generated key, place the hardware token in the tamper-evident bag and record the bag serial in the ceremony log. Before sealing, confirm the escrow copy unlocks using the passphrase recorded below.

vault phrase of tawep-yajop = olieth-julir-kasax-prair-silax-ulaath-ralir-aldeth-kasvan-lammir-noviel-sordor-julvan-druius